Structure of the CAF Qualifying Campaign
Unlike previous cycles, the 2026 qualifiers feature a restructured format designed to maximize competitive balance. The 54 participating African nations are divided into nine distinct groups, each containing six teams to streamline the competition. This setup creates intense intra-group battles where consistency is paramount, as the top teams from each pot strive to secure their position at the top of the 2026 world cup qualifiers table Africa. The groups are carefully balanced to ensure that the strongest sides do not meet too early, preserving the excitement throughout the lengthy schedule.
